After putting together the best outing of his young career last week in Los Angeles, German Marquez turned in another gem — and the Rockies finally teed off in old-school Coors Field fashion — as Colorado beat the Reds 8-2 to win the series on Sunday at Coors Field. Marquez turned in his second straight seven-inning, one-run outing, with his lone damage coming via a Scooter Gennett RBI double in the first. Beyond that inning — one in which Marquez has struggled as a whole this season, posting an 11.45 ERA — the right-hander diced, allowing just three more hits and no more runs while striking out six. Meanwhile, Colorado’s lineup popped off multiple times against Reds starter Matt Harvey.
